Principles of method if other than guideline:
For testing for sensitivity to impact (Fallhammer-Test) the sample iis enclosed in a shock device which consists of two coaxial steel cylinders, one on the top of the other, and a hollow steel cylinder as aguide ring. This shock device, which must contain 40 mm³ of the sample, is placed on an anvil and subjected to the impact of different drop weights. The impact energy can be varied both by the selection of the drop height and by the selection of the drop weight.
The lowest impact energy just sufficient to cause an explosion is determined.
If an explosion occurs at an impact energy of <= 40 Nm, the substance is explosive acc. EU 67/548/EEC

Conclusions:
The test item is not explosive in the Fallhammer-Test
Executive summary:

The test item was tested for sensitivity to impact according to the Fallhammer-Test, using a drop weight of 10 kg and a drop height of 40 cm (= 40 Nm). This test was performed 6 times and no explosion occured.
